Might this be the Armitage Effect? [In reply to] Can't Post

As I've just posted over on Off Topic, RA joined Weibo, the Chinese version of Twitter, a couple of days ago and, in that time has collected 75,000 followers. He was trending yesterday and was the #7 hot topic.

After his trip to Beijing with PJ when he did loads of interviews, he is doing his best to promote the film with a bit of humour and charm on Weibo which appears to be going down well with the Chinese. He has just posted to thank them for the great box office which he claims now stands at $77m - outstripping the total run of DoS. He says, in both English and Chinese:

"Thanks China for that Brilliant Bursting Box Office."

I hope there's something in it for him because he's certainly bursting a gut for WB.
